As much as I love the fact that the Phillies locked up Ryan Howard for the prime of his career, a part of me wishes that David Montgomery and Ruben Amaro were a little less mature. Seriously, why did they wait until today to announce the five-year, $125 million extension with the potential Hall of Famer?
This obviously didn’t happen overnight. The parameters of a deal were likely in place a week or two ago.
The Phillies should have gotten this agreement signed last week and announced it, oh, say Thursday night. Around 8 or 9 at night. Just before the Eagles picked Brandon Graham.
The Phillies maturity may be one reason they've done the White House thing.
Call it payback for the Eagles dealing McNabb on the eve of the new baseball season. You remember. It was Easter night that McNabb was shipped to the Redskins, knocking Roy Halladay and baseball off the front page, and out of the lead spot on SportsCenter. Oh, and then the Eagles held a news conference with new starting quarterback Kevin Kolb a half hour before Halladay took the mound.
Me? I announce this deal last Thursday, or the start of mini camp. Or, hold off and announce it in July, one hour before eagles training camp starts.
But the Phillies are more mature than the Eagles or myself. That’s why they’ve had the parade the Eagles desperately seek.
